350.org's Day of Action takes place this Saturday, October 24, 2009 and is being called the International Day of Climate Action. 350.org states that their mission "is to inspire the world to rise to the challenge of the climate crisis—to create a new sense of urgency..."

UK police stopped a known eco-activist from leaving Britain under the authority of an anti-terrorist law this morning. Chris Kitchen, a 31-year-old office worker, was apprehended when en route to Denmark to admittance organize protests in preparation for the Copenhagen Summit on Climate Change.
